The government disbursed Kes 3.2 billion to the Inua Jamii programme beneficiaries for June 2024 as it onboarded 570,263 new beneficiaries.

The Social Protection and Senior Citizen Affairs Principal Secretary, Joseph Motari, revealed that the 570,263 new beneficiaries enrolled in the program bring the total number of beneficiaries to 1,607,996, up from 1,037,733 registered in May 2024.

 “The Ministry of Labour and Social Protection on Friday, June 28 2024 released Kes 3.2 billion for June 2024 payment to beneficiaries enrolled in the Inua Jamii programme.”

This follows President William Ruto’s directive last year to upscale the program to 2.5 million beneficiaries, an exercise that is set to be conducted in phases.

Further, he said the Payment will commence on Wednesday July 3, 2024, to all the beneficiaries including those recently onboarded to the programme via their bank accounts.

The cash transfer initiative supports the community's most vulnerable members by providing them with a stipend to cushion them from poverty hunger and improve their livelihoods.
